Service Care Solutions are currently working alongside a Law Firm based in Lancashire. They are looking for an Civil Litigation Solicitor to join their expanding legal team.
This is an excellent opportunity to work amongst the legal experts and progress your career. Please find below further details with regards to the position.
This role pays a competitive salary of £40,000 – £60,000 annum depending on experience.
Responsibilities as a Civil Litigation Solicitor
- Able to handle high caseload in Civil Litigation from start to completion.
- Building and maintaining strong client relationships through outstanding service and communication.
- Able to supervise and mentor junior members of the team
- Give advice to clients on the law and legal disputes relating to their case.
About you as a Civil Litigation Solicitor
- 3-7 years PQE in Civil Litigation with a strong knowledge in Dispute resolution.
- Good written and oral communication skills
- Able to work under pressure and manage litigated cases from issue of proceedings to trial

Some tips for your application 🫡
Understand the Role: Read the job description carefully to understand the responsibilities and requirements of a Civil Litigation Solicitor. Tailor your application to highlight relevant experience and skills that match these expectations.
Craft a Strong CV: Ensure your CV is up-to-date and clearly outlines your legal qualifications, experience in civil litigation, and any relevant achievements. Use bullet points for clarity and focus on your ability to handle high caseloads.
Write a Compelling Cover Letter: In your cover letter, express your enthusiasm for the role and the firm. Mention specific experiences that demonstrate your expertise in civil litigation and how you can contribute to the firm's marketing plans and client advisory.
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, thoroughly proofread your CV and cover letter for any spelling or grammatical errors. A polished application reflects your attention to detail, which is crucial in the legal profession.
